I. What is an HF Transceiver?
An HF transceiver is a radio device that operates in the high-frequency range, typically between 1.6 to 30 MHz. It allows users to transmit and receive signals over long distances using ionospheric propagation. The Icom HF transceiver is designed specifically for amateur radio enthusiasts and provides a wide range of features.

II. Features of the Icom HF Transceiver:
1. Frequency Coverage:
The Icom HF transceiver offers a wide frequency coverage, allowing users to communicate on various bands within the HF range. This versatility enables communication with ham operators around the world.

2. Power Output:
With its high power output capability, the Icom HF transceiver ensures clear and reliable communication, even under challenging propagation conditions. The power output can be adjusted to optimize transmission based on the prevailing conditions.

3. DSP Technology:
Digital Signal Processing (DSP) technology is incorporated into the Icom HF transceiver. This advanced technology improves signal quality, reduces noise, and enhances overall performance, making communications clearer and more intelligible.

4. Multi-Mode Operation:
The Icom HF transceiver supports multiple operating modes, including SSB (Single Sideband), AM (Amplitude Modulation), CW (Continuous Wave), and FM (Frequency Modulation). This versatility allows operators to adapt to different communication scenarios and enjoy a wide range of ham radio activities.

5. Built-in Antenna Tuner:
An integrated antenna tuner is a valuable feature in the Icom HF transceiver. It allows for quick and efficient tuning to match the impedance of the HF antenna system, optimizing the signal transmission and reception.

6. Advanced Filtering:
The Icom HF transceiver employs advanced filtering techniques to improve reception in the presence of strong interfering signals. This ensures that messages come through clearly, even in crowded HF bands or areas with heavy RF interference.
